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: * Previous diagnosis of EoE confirmed by histopathology e.g. presence of >15 eosinophilic granulocytes per high power field (hpf) in mid-esophageal biopsies before the start of any therapy * Written informed consent * Age 18 * 75 years
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: * Inability to stop topical corticosteroids * Inability to stop PPI, H2-receptor antagonist or prokinetic drug for 8 weeks * Use of systemic corticosteroids, leukotriene inhibitors, or monoclonal antibodies, in the two month period preceding the study * Use of anticoagulants * Use of NSAIDs * History of peptic ulcer disease * History of Barrett*s esophagus * History of GI cancer * History of GI tract surgery (except appendectomy) * ASA class IV or V
Design outcomes
Primary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| Tissue impedance, intercellular spaces, and mucosal permeability to small molecules before and after treatment. | — |
Secondary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| - Numbers of esophageal intraepithelial eosinophils and mast cells before and after treatment. - Tissue impedance, intercellular spaces and permeability to small molecules and the number of esophageal intraepithelial mast cells and eosinophils before and after 8 weeks of topical corticosteroid therapy are correlated. | — |
